GuitarFretboard: Scales – Your Ultimate Fretboard Mastery App

GuitarFretboard: Scales is the perfect app for guitarists of all levels seeking to conquer the fretboard. Boasting a vast library of over 45 scales and 35 chords, this app allows for unparalleled customization and visualization of notes and intervals. Whether you're a beginner memorizing scales or a seasoned player refining your ear training, this app has something to offer.

Key Features:

  • Extensive Scale and Chord Library: Explore a wide range of musical possibilities with its extensive collection of scales and chords.
  • Unmatched Customization: Add your own custom scales, chords, patterns, shapes, and tunings to personalize your learning journey.
  • Integrated Training Tools: Improve your ear training, note recognition, and interval understanding with the built-in trainer.
  • Intuitive Interface: Navigate effortlessly with four view modes, left-handed support, zoom functionality, and customizable fretboard styles.

Frequently Asked Questions:

  • Can I add my own scales and chords? Absolutely! The app allows for unlimited custom additions.
  • Does it include a metronome? Yes, a built-in metronome ensures precise rhythm and timing during practice.
  • Are there limits on custom patterns and shapes? No, add as many as you need to expand your musical knowledge.
